Car Show at the Belen Harvey House Museum (July 17, 2021)

Story and photos by Mark Wing

Dave Ferro organized the Tin Lizzies participation in a summer picnic, sale, and car show at the Belen Harvey House Museum. This event, from noon to 4pm, included free refreshments, live entertainment, tours of the museum, a book sale, a Christmas in July sale, and spinning demonstrations by the local Fiber to Finish Guild. The Tin Lizzies had attended this fund raising event in 2019, prior to the COVID-19 shutdown. Our club participation was light this year due to the date coinciding with the MTFCA national tour in Spokane, Washington with many of our active club members present.

Dave Ferro, with passenger Mark Wing, drove his 1918 depot hack the approximate 30 miles to Belen. Dave also brought along his 6-month old Scottish Terrier – Kinsey. Kinsey’s first Model T trip was a success and she spent the day being lavished attention in a pen under a tree. Steve Langdon, who lives only three miles away from the Belen Harvey House, drove his 1926 Model T Coupe to the event. Club members Bob Hawk and Liz Scott were part of the day’s entertainment with their square dancing group.

We had an opportunity to talk to a number of visitors who were very interested in our cars and hopefully some of them will join our club! Thank you to Dave Ferro and Frances Zeller for organizing this event.
